Apartment for sale in Sunny Beach

This next apartment for sale is situated in the largest Bulgarian sea resort – Sunny Beach. The property is part from a closed type residential complex, located in the heart of Sunny Beach. It is only 100 meters away from the beach and near all attractions.

The apartment is one bedroom type. It is on the fifth floor and has total living area of 55.9 sq m. The apartment consists of a living room with kitchen box, one bedroom, bathroom with WC and a balcony.

The stage of completion is turnkey. The apartment comes with laminate floors, terracotta and faience bathroom, painted walls and ceilings, PVC window joinery. The price also includes full furniture and equipment including kitchen appliances. It is ready to move in right away.

This property is also a perfect opportunity for rental investment due to its central location in one of the best resorts in Bulgaria.
